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50121752 251 62 23 4881296505
471423 51042324
471423 51042324
656 11 85091 2072872797
All about undefined
Interested in learning more?
471423 51042324
656 11 85091 2072872797
See more
297056086 363744
94 80 8887658390
See more
6471351 1199487
72474707770 32 293115139 45290613 451221
See more